This is still affecting users of the 1.4+bzr1693+dfsg-0ubuntu2 pacakge in Saucy.
Steps to reproduce: - Install maas using the saucy server install CD. - Edit /etc/maas/import_pxe_files -> set ARCHES to i.e. ARCHES="amd64/generic" - Configure the rest of MaaS, click the "import boot images" in the UI - PXE boot a machine What happens: The machine PXE boots, gets assigned an IP address by MaaS. The node gets stuck on "Trying to load: pxelinux.cfg/default" and finally reboots after a timeout triggers. This results in an eternal reboot loop.
